Ingredients

  • 2 lbs king crab legs (split for easy access)
  • 1/2 cup unsalted butter
  • 4 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1 tbsp fresh lemon juice
  • 1 tbsp chopped parsley
  • Salt and pepper, to taste
  • Lemon wedges, for serving

Step-by-Step Instructions

Step 1: Prep the Crab Legs

  1. Thaw the crab legs completely if frozen.
  2. Use kitchen shears to split them for easy access to the meat.

Step 2: Make the Garlic Butter Sauce

  1. In a saucepan over medium heat, melt the butter.
  2. Add minced garlic and sauté until fragrant, about 1–2 minutes.

Step 3: Add Lemon & Seasoning

  1. Stir in fresh lemon juice and chopped parsley.
  2. Season with salt and black pepper to taste.

Step 4: Bake or Steam the Crab

  1. Preheat oven to 375°F or prepare a steamer.
  2. Place the crab legs on a baking tray and brush generously with garlic butter, or steam for 5–7 minutes.

Step 5: Serve with Extra Sauce

  1. Plate the hot crab legs and drizzle with remaining garlic butter sauce.
  2. Serve with fresh lemon wedges on the side.

Cooking Note

  • Don’t overcook the crab legs—they’re already cooked when purchased.
  • Split legs allow flavors to soak in and make eating easier.
  • Use clarified butter for an ultra-smooth sauce.

Storing Tips for the Recipe

Store leftover crab legs in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 2 days. To reheat, steam gently or warm in foil in a 300°F oven. Avoid microwaving as it may toughen the meat. Leftover garlic butter can be refrigerated and used within 3 days.

Healthier Alternatives for the Recipe

To lighten the dish, reduce the amount of butter or substitute part with olive oil. Skip the salt if using salted butter or opt for a sodium-reduced version. Adding lemon zest can enhance flavor without more fat or sodium.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

  • Using unsplit crab legs—makes eating messier and less enjoyable.
  • Overcooking—crab legs only need to be reheated, not cooked through again.
  • Microwaving leftovers—can dry out the crab meat.
  • Skipping fresh herbs—parsley or chives add a vibrant finish.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

Q1: Can I grill the crab legs instead?
A: Yes! Brush with garlic butter and grill for 4–5 minutes over medium heat for a smoky flavor.

Q2: Do I need to thaw the crab legs first?
A: Yes, thawing ensures even heating and better flavor absorption.

Q3: Can I use pre-minced garlic?
A: Fresh garlic is preferred for optimal flavor, but pre-minced can work in a pinch.

Q4: How do I store leftover butter sauce?
A: Keep in the fridge for up to 3 days and gently reheat before use.
